Meaning & origin

Ashleigh is a girl's name of English origin, traditionally used in Christian families. The name means "Ashleigh: Ash tree meadow, from Old English æsc (ash tree) + lēah (meadow)" and belongs to the Nature cluster — names drawn from the natural world — earth, water, sky.
